The Permit Advantage: Shielding Operations from Regulatory Headwinds
British Columbia's June 2025 moratorium on new mineral claims—a one-year pause on staking in ecologically and culturally significant areas—has created a critical divide in the sector. While new entrants and competitors are frozen out, Star Copper's existing permits, extended to March 2028, allow it to proceed with its aggressive exploration agenda. This includes a $2.5 million drill program targeting 4,000 meters across six holes at its Star Project. The moratorium applies only to new claims, leaving Star's existing tenures, including the Star Main, North, East, and West zones, untouched. This regulatory buffer positions Star to expand its resource base while competitors wait in limbo.

Multi-Target Drilling: Building a Porphyry Portfolio
Star Copper's exploration strategy isn't confined to a single zone. Its current drilling at Star Main, North, and East aims to expand known mineralization while testing the potassic-altered intrusive system hinted at by recent assays. Hole C, for instance, intersected potassium feldspar alteration and quartz-calcite-chalcopyrite veins—a hallmark of large porphyry systems. If this continuity holds, Star could delineate a resource of significant scale, potentially rivaling giants like BHP's Escondida.
The Indata Project adds further upside. With antimony assays reaching 3.8% and gold-copper intersections, this 60%-optioned property underscores Star's multi-metal potential. Advanced geophysical work by RMG Geophysics, including magnetic shell mapping, has identified high-priority targets that competitors can't pursue due to the moratorium. This data-driven approach reduces drilling risk and accelerates resource definition.
